Medical Clinics of North America, 1982
Tetracyclines continue to be used extensively on a world-wide basis because of their unusually broad antimicrobial spectrum and their relative safety. The first generation tetracyclines are used almost exclusively via the oral route; the second generation tetracyclines may be used orally or intravenously. Intramuscular administration is not recommended.

Amino-Functionalized Al-MOF for Fluorescent Detection of Tetracyclines in Milk.
Journal of Agricultural and Food Chemistry, 2019A fluorescent method for detection of tetracyclines (TCs) in milk was developed by using the NH2-MIL-53(Al) nanosensor synthesized via a one-pot hydrothermal method. The nanosensor had a crystalline nanoplates structure with rich groups of -NH2 and -COOH.

Obstetrics and Gynecology Clinics of North America, 1992
The tetracyclines are inexpensive drugs that are of primary value in treating nonpregnant women who have acute urethral syndrome or endocervicitis due to Chlamydia trachomatis. They are contraindicated in pregnancy because they are injurious to fetal teeth and bone.
